The legendary Greek premium lager, with a rich history that dates back to 1864, is inextricably linked to solid timeless values and internationally awarded with 38 gold medals and prizes.
FIX Hellas is the perfect choice for every time of the day and every occasion, featuring a soft and full flavor, balanced bitterness, and a refined aroma bouquet characterized by fruit and a fresh roasted malt scent, with 5% alcohol by volume. Bearing an authentic Greek accent and a 150-year-long history, FIX Hellas combines the high quality and reliability of a classic brand, and is one of the top choices of consumers both in Greece and in several countries abroad.

Bottle at a restaurant in Kos, Greece. Grainy with a little bittering hop and light skunky cardboard. Light to mild bittersweet.
